I was arrested and assaulted for "drunk in public" and "obstructing a police officer" in LA county California. I have four unrelated witnesses that provided me with their names and numbers and are willing to testify that the officer for no apparent reason assaulted me. HE claims that I approached him in an 'aggressive manner" all witnesses agree that I did nothing of the sort. The officer threw me to the ground by my neck and when I got up to ask him what he was doing he proceeded to do it again, this time cuffing me and dragging me to the gutter. After his Sgt. cam and made him help me to sit up on the curb, the officer asked me to admit my guilt and said he would let me go if I answered correctly. I told hie that I was not guilty and that I would not admit my guilt. He decided to take me to jail. I spent the night in jail and now would like to know what action I can take to 1) get the charges dropped and 2) file a complaint against the officer.

I am a law school graduate. What I offer is mere information, not to be construed as forming an attorney client relationship.

This is a situation that if not handled properly, can absolutely affect your future.

You need to do the following: immediately find a criminal defense attorney to make a motion to dismiss the charges based on lack of probable cause, malicious prosecution, abuse of power, etc. Your witnesses will probably need to be deposed.

Then you will turn to suing the city, county police department and individual officers for: malicious prosecution, assault, battery and false imprisonment.
